Features and Benefits

  • 16-bit/14-bit ADC family
  • Dual simultaneous sampling
  • Fully differential analog inputs
  • 4 MSPS throughput conversion rate
  • SNR (typical)
    • 92.5 dB, VREF = 3.3 V external at AD7380 (16-bit)
    • 85.4 dB, VREF = 3.3 V external at AD7381 (14-bit)
    • 101 dB with ×16 OSR
  • On-chip oversampling function
  • Resolution boost function
  • INL (maximum)
    • 2.0 LSBs at 16-bit
    • 1.0 LSB at 14-bit
  • 2.5 V internal reference
  • High speed serial interface
  • −40°C to +125°C operation
  • 16-lead LFCSP, 3 mm × 3 mm
  • Wide common-mode range
  • Alert function

Product Details

The AD7380/AD7381 are a 16-bit and 14-bit pin-compatible family of dual simultaneous sampling, high speed, low power, successive approximation register (SAR) analog-to-digital converters (ADCs) that operate from a 3.0 V to 3.6 V power supply and feature throughput rates up to 4 MSPS. The analog input type is differential, accepts a wide common-mode input voltage, and is sampled and converted on the falling edge of CS.

An integrated on-chip oversampling block improves dynamic range and reduces noise at lower bandwidths. A buffered internal 2.5 V reference is included. Alternatively, an external reference up to 3.3 V can be used.

The conversion process and data acquisition use standard control inputs allowing simple interfacing to microprocessors or digital signal processors (DSPs). The device is compatible with 1.8 V, 2.5 V, and 3.3 V interfaces using the separate logic supply.

The AD7380/AD7381 are available in a 16-lead lead frame chip scale package (LFCSP) with operation specified from −40°C to +125°C.
